Top 5 Truck Games on iOS in the UK: Q1 2024 Performance

Throughout the first quarter of 2024, the top 5 truck games on iOS in the United Kingdom showcased varying trends in we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a detailed look at their performance based on Sensor Tower data.

Truck Simulator : Ultimate from Zuuks Games saw its weekly revenue peak at around $2.1K in early January, gradually declining to approximately $1.2K by mid-March. Weekly downloads fluctuated, with a notable high of 6.8K in mid-March, while weekly active users initially increased to 14.6K in late January but tapered off to 9.2K by the end of the quarter.

NL Truck Games Simulator Cargo by MIDNIGHT GAMES S.R.L. maintained a relatively stable weekly revenue, hovering around $200 throughout the quarter. Weekly downloads saw a steady decline from 1.9K in early January to just under 1K by the end of March. The app's weekly active users remained quite stable, starting at 26.2K and ending at 24.4K.

Truckers of Europe 3 from Yalcin Senturk did not generate any revenue during this period. Weekly downloads exhibited a steady pattern, with a significant increase to 2K in the final week of March. Weekly active users showed a consistent trend, starting at 5.9K and ending at 6K.

Construction Truck Games Kids experienced a weekly revenue peak of $357 in early January, which gradually decreased to around $215 by the end of March. Weekly downloads followed a declining trend, from 1.2K in early January to 646 by the end of the quarter. The app's weekly active users remained fairly consistent, averaging around 11K throughout the period.

Truck Stop Tycoon showed a sporadic revenue pattern, with peaks of $256 in early January and $189 in late February. Weekly downloads had a significant drop from 1.6K in early January to just 40 by early March. The app's weekly active users also saw a decline, starting at 5.2K and decreasing to 1.5K by the end of the quarter.
